  • Introduces the historical development of the kinetic theory of gases
  • Includes important contributions by Clausius, Maxwell, and Boltzmann
  • Provides introductory surveys explaining the significance of these contributions
  • Features extracts from the works of Boyle, Newton, Mayer, Joule, and others
  • Connects classical kinetic theory with 20th-century topics in thematic essays
  • Includes an extensive bibliography of historical commentaries on kinetic theory

  • Question: What is the Kinetic Theory of Gases?

    Answer: The Kinetic Theory of Gases is a scientific theory that describes the behavior of gases in terms of particle motion. It posits that gases consist of a large number of small particles (atoms or molecules) that are in constant, random motion. This theory helps explain various properties of gases including pressure, temperature, and volume by relating them to the motion and interactions of the particles. Understanding this theory is essential for fields such as physics, chemistry, and engineering, allowing scientists to predict how gases behave under different conditions.
